### Postmortem Timeline — Deep-Link Outage, Hoppala Mobile

09:12 — Users report invite links opening to a blank screen.
09:20 — Routing table in the Hoppala app resolves new link schema to a removed screen.
09:34 — Root cause: backend rolled out schema v4 while app config pinned v3 routes.
09:50 — Server-side rewrite shim deployed; links resolve correctly.
10:05 — Monitoring confirms open rates back to baseline.
New folks: shims like this are temporary, tracked to removal. The remediation deploy is identified by the token below.

session token of fawep-tageg = htk4_82d8

Runbook: Pinecone tile cache. If tiles render stale after a deploy, flush the edge cache first, then the origin layer — order matters, or you'll re-seed stale tiles. Watch the hit-rate graph for ~10 minutes before declaring it healthy. When paging the render team, include the trace token shown below.

session token of kahog-bahif = htk9_f63daec35

CI note for future maintainers: the Quellmark alert deduplicator's integration suite intermittently fails when the fingerprint-window fixture overlaps a clock rollover. This is a test artifact, not a dedup bug; the fixture now freezes time explicitly. If the failure recurs, compare the suite's recorded window boundaries against the run token below.

session token of kajop-yahog = htk9_f2a6c0eaf